# Ruler — AP Physics 1 Definition & Lab Measurement Guide

## Definition

A ruler is a straight, flat tool used to measure the length or distance between two points.

### Related Terms

- Tape Measure: A flexible measuring tool that can be used to measure longer distances.
- Caliper: A precise measuring instrument used to measure small distances or thicknesses.
- [Scale](/ap-physics-1-revised/key-terms/scale): A device that measures weight or mass.
